The **School of Health and Public Safety** at SAIT prepares students for a dynamic career in the health care sector. We offer specialized training in diagnostic and therapeutic technologies, professional assistant programs, information management, and training for wellness professionals. Our programs are hands on, with students and instructors immersed in living classrooms and simulated training. **The Opportunity** The Clinical Support Services portfolio within the School of Health & Public Safety has a need for an energetic and resourceful individual with great organizational skills to provide clinical instruction in a theory and laboratory setting in the Medical Device Reprocessing Technician (MDRT) Program for Full Time and Part Time students. If you have outstanding clinical and instructional expertise, and are enthusiastic about the theoretical and clinical training of MDRT students, apply today and help prepare the next generation! **Note:** SAIT, as a post-secondary institution, serves a diverse student population. Therefore, instructional duties may occasionally be required during early mornings, evenings, and weekends. If selected, specific scheduling arrangements will be discussed between you and the leader. * **Please note this is a temporary salaried position eligible for benefits** ### **The Role** * + Facilitate and supervise student learning in class, laboratory, and practicum settings + Keep course materials and teaching resources up-to-date + Provide ongoing guidance and feedback to students to support their progress and achievement + Ensure a safe and positive learning environment + Maintain records for grading and attendance + Prepare lab preps and supply lists for Educational Technologists + Assess and track student progress and retention + Adhere to SAITs safety policies and procedures + Participate in program meetings and institutional activities + Engage in course development, program reviews, and quality assurance + Conduct scholarly activities and applied research + Collaborate with faculty and industry partners to enhance teaching and support student success + Build and maintain industry relationships + Participate in administrative activities and mentorship + Shape the future of learning through experience and passion + Promote and support SAITs and Health and Public Safetys goals and mission statements + Negotiate, arrange and manage practicum placements across Canada, maintaining relationships with practicum partners and creating new ones + Maintain currency in the profession and pursue faculty development ### **Qualifications & Experience** * + Must have completed post-secondary in MDRT, with a minimum of two years work experience as a certified MDRT + HSPA (Healthcare Sterile Professional Association) certification is required + CSA (Canadian Standards Association) certification would be an asset + Continuing education or professional development in adult education is preferred + Two years experience in education, teaching, or preceptor would be considered an asset + Equivalent combination of experience and education may be considered **Job classification:** INSTRUCTOR - S4001 **Salary range:** $77,427 - $103,320 **Position End Date:** December 31, 2025 **Posting closing date:** June 9, 2025 **About SAIT** SAIT is a global leader in applied education.
